To amend title 17, United States Code, to secure the rights of visual artists to copyright, to provide for resale royalties, and for other purposes.

Summary

American Royalties Too Act of 2018 This bill creates a right under copyright entitling artists to a royalty for the sale of their works of visual art, if the work was sold in an auction by someone other than the artist.
